Should you always warm up?

Yes, that’s the responsible thing to do.

Warming up help you take care of your vocal health, stretch your voice, get rid of phlegm, reduce cracking, etc.

But sometimes the real world looks a bit different and we have to sing without properly warming up before.

Coach Emily knew that this was going to be the case for her audition so she prepared for it by practicing singing on a “cold voice”.

What a smart thing to do!!!

That way you can feel so much more prepared and at ease when that moment comes and you didn’t have a full vocal warm up.
